I had a similar problem this summer. My PC was running close to max. CPU temperature and Baldur's Gate would push him over the edge. Since you're from Australia I assume you've got summer now and CPU overheating may well be the problem. Look up your Mainboard sensors or install MotherBoardMonitor to check your CPU temperature. If it really is too high then either get a better cooling system or try software cooling (e.g. CPUidle).
